Transaction d21db28550998a4c18508391fa3e49f14563bb16ac241732c12ff9da04026abc
1 Input
1 Output
-
d21db28550998a4c18508391fa3e49f14563bb16ac241732c12ff9da04026abc:0
- value
- 29594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 596e67dcd8d3885686a8ca0cd8c878cd79e25d3c OP_EQUAL
- address
- 39qtKjt3CtJya48z3LPUiL1YxfX4NsU3WT